Introduction
High-efficiency, step-down voltage regulator in SIMPLE SWITCHER® series
Product Features and Performance
High voltage input capability (6V to 75V)
Adjustable output voltage from 1.225V to 70V
3A output current
Switching frequency range from 50kHz to 500kHz
Operational temperature range from -40°C to 125°C
Buck topology for efficient step-down conversion
Non-synchronous rectification

Key Technical Parameters
Input Voltage Min: 6V
Input Voltage Max: 75V
Output Voltage Min: 1.225V
Output Voltage Max: 70V
Current Output: 3A
Switching Frequency: 50kHz to 500kHz
Operating Temperature: -40°C to 125°C
Mounting Type: Surface Mount
Quality and Safety Features
Built-in thermal shutdown
Cycle-by-cycle overcurrent protection
Under-voltage lockout (UVLO)
Short circuit protection
